Welcome to the ParityPatrol team! Quick context for your review: ParityPatrol is our rate-parity checker for the Lanternkey hotel group — it scrapes published room rates across booking channels and flags mismatches against the contracted floor. The crawler runs in an isolated enclave, and all channel credentials live in the Cindervault store, never in config files. You'll want to poke at the enclave attestation flow first; that's where the sharp edges are. To open the reviewer's sealed credentials bundle, enter the recovery passphrase below.

recovery phrase for fahog-yahif: wenael-fraox

Briefing — Leadership Review: Norlath Campus Lease

For the finance team. The landlord has signaled willingness to extend at a 9% reduction in exchange for a seven-year term. Our counter holds at five years with a break clause. Exposure if talks fail: relocation costs exceeding two quarters of savings.

The negotiating position rests on one confidential assumption, stated below.

board note of yagug-taweg: Only 34 of the 546 pilot accounts renewed Norael, so a churn review is set for April 24. Zorvanox Freight is in early talks to buy Oliwynox Works for about $200.7 million.

Visitors should note that lift maintenance at Corvane House takes place every Saturday between 07:00 and 14:00. During this window, contractors must use the north stairwell to reach upper floors. Deliveries to the Tandrel workshop should be rescheduled where possible. The stairwell door remains secured throughout the maintenance period, so please use the access code provided below.

staff pass of hafog-faweg = bdg-JLQJF-99928

**Action item (PM-214, Coldvault archival):** Automate archiving of cold storage buckets older than the retention cutoff. Manual sweeps missed two regions last quarter and blew the storage budget. Owner: infra rotation. Sweep cadence, batch size, and age thresholds must be config-driven, not hardcoded, so on-call can tune under load. Dry-run mode required before first prod run. Proposed defaults for review at sync are below.

limits module of fahog-kahop:
CAPS = {
    "fraeth": 189,
    "drumir": 842,
}